Schwedisches Unternehmen der Saint-Gobain-Gruppe mit Sitz in Hyllinge, spezialisiert auf Akustikdeckensysteme und schallabsorbierende Bauprodukte für Innenräume.

Zusammenfassung
The present invention relates to a method for recycling of elements (1) comprising a mineral fibre material bonded by a binder agent. The method comprises: fragmenting the elements (1) for provision of a powder component (3); dispersing at least a portion of the powder component (3) in an aqueous solution (6); extraction of a first fraction (9) from the at least a portion of the powder component (3) in the aqueous solution (6); and extraction of a second fraction (10) from the at least a portion of the powder component (3) in the aqueous solution (6) for obtaining a cleaned powder component; wherein the wt%, by dry weight, of binder agent in the first fraction (9) is higher than the wt%, by dry weight, of binder agent in the second fraction (10). |

Zusammenfassung
A method for recycling mineral wool material (10), comprising fragmentizing the mineral wool material (10) for obtaining a fragmentised mineral wool material (20), wetting the fragmentised mineral wool (20) material with a liquid (22) comprising alkaline activators for obtaining a wetted mineral wool material (30), removing excess liquid (31; 31') from the wetted mineral wool material (30) for obtaining a semi-dried mineral wool material (40), moulding the semi-dried mineral wool material (40) into a tile shaped element (1), and curing the tile shaped element (1). |

Zusammenfassung
A diffuse ceiling ventilation system (101; 201; 301, 401) for a flow of air from a plenum space (103) into a room (106) below a suspended ceiling (104; 204; 304). The diffuse ceiling ventilation system (101; 201; 301, 401) comprises an air inlet (102) for providing air to the plenum space (103). The suspended ceiling (104; 204; 304) comprises a plurality of ceiling tiles (109; 209; 309, 409) and a grid of profiles (107; 207; 307) for supporting the plurality of ceiling tiles (109; 209; 309, 409). The grid of profiles (107; 207; 307) and/or the ceiling tiles (109; 209; 309, 409) are configured to form air gaps (112; 212; 312, 412) allowing air to flow from the plenum space (103) to the room below (106). The air gaps (112; 212; 312, 412) are configured to have an increased air flow area as a function of increased distance from the air inlet (102), for providing a controlled flow of air through the suspended ceiling (104; 204; 304) into the room (106) below. |
